Key Decisions of the Russian Government This Week: Additional Relief for Large Families, 83,000 Targeted Budget Seats for Students, Free Medicine Facility Expanded

Moscow — The Russian government has made important decisions this week in the areas of support for large families, healthcare, and higher education.

A decision has been taken to continue the unified allowance for large families, under which the benefit will be maintained if the average per capita income of the family exceeds the regional subsistence minimum by no more than 10 percent. The government stated that the Social Fund will automatically review the applications of families who were previously denied the allowance.

In the healthcare sector, additional concessions have been extended to large families, with children under the age of six now entitled to free medicines not only at regional clinics but also at federal clinics when undergoing treatment there. For the upcoming academic year, students will be provided with over 83,000 targeted budget-funded seats in the most in-demand specialties such as medicine, engineering, pedagogy, and agriculture, which will help students pre-determine their study path and future employment while enabling industries to obtain the specialists they need.
